Transaction 3a6383821f98983d39c6c76ec31b73ac13b4fe6431c46b7476c5ae2149d9cd0a
1 Input
1 Output
-
3a6383821f98983d39c6c76ec31b73ac13b4fe6431c46b7476c5ae2149d9cd0a:0
- value
- 244347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ef43fb153af56d703ec1692b5972a1e4cf8b32e6 OP_EQUAL
- address
- 3PW8rnAWuAEjoFHAFUQaQLgAkG9C6zXgUP